| Cold Call | A phone call to a prospective employer with whom you have had no prior contact. |
| Contact List | A list of people you know who might be helpful in your job search. |
| Social Security Number | A nine-digit number issued by the federal government that you must have to work. |
| Job Lead | information about a job that is available. |
| Referral | A recommendation from a contact who is part of your network. |
| Networking | Communicating with people who you know or meet to share information and obtain advice about jobs. |
| Chronological Resume | Resume that states your experience in order starting with most recent first. |
| Skills Resume | A resume highlighting your interests and skills. |
| Internet | A world wide public system of computer networks used to find job leads. |
| Resume | A document used to provide a summary of your experience, skills, and educational information. |
| Job Application | A pre-printed form that asks questions about a job applicant's skills, work experience, and education. |
| Hot Call | A phone call to an employer with whom you have had prior contact. (Following up on a job lead, etc.) |
